Maintenance Tasks Provided by Professional Roofing Services

Maintaining the condition of your roof is essential to ensure the longevity and safety of your home. While some homeowners might attempt to tackle roof maintenance themselves, hiring a professional roofing service is always the recommended choice. Roofing professionals possess the expertise, experience, and necessary tools to perform thorough inspections and maintenance tasks effectively. This blog highlights some of the maintenance tasks that roofing services typically provide.

Roof Inspection

A professional roofing service will conduct a comprehensive inspection to identify potential issues. To determine its overall condition, they will examine the entire roof structure, including shingles, flashing, gutters, and vents. By detecting problems early on, such as leaks, cracks, or loose shingles, they can promptly address them to prevent more significant damage.


Roofs are exposed to various elements and can accumulate debris, leaves, moss, or algae over time. Cleaning the roof is an essential maintenance task that roofing services can perform. They will use specialized equipment and cleaning agents to remove dirt and debris safely. This helps prevent the growth of moss or algae, which can deteriorate the roof's integrity and cause long-term damage.

Gutter Maintenance

Gutters play a crucial role in directing water away from the roof and foundation of a house. Roofing services will inspect gutters for clogs or damage and clean them thoroughly. They will ensure that downspouts are clear and functioning properly to prevent water from backing up and causing leaks or damage to the roof and surrounding structures.

Roof Repairs

Roofs can experience wear and tear over time due to exposure to the elements. Professional roofing services have the expertise to repair various issues promptly. They can replace damaged or loose shingles, fix leaks, repair flashing, and address any other problems that may compromise the roof's integrity. Timely repairs can help prolong the lifespan of your roof and prevent costly damage to your home.

Roof Maintenance Plans

Some reputable roofing services offer comprehensive roof maintenance plans. These plans usually include regular inspections, cleaning, and maintenance tasks performed at scheduled intervals. Signing up for a maintenance plan ensures that your roof receives the necessary attention throughout the year, reducing the risk of unexpected problems and extending its lifespan.

Roof Replacement

Eventually, every roof will reach the end of its lifespan and require replacement. Professional roofing services can assess the condition of your roof and advise you when it's time for a replacement. They will guide you in choosing the right roofing materials, provide an estimate, and expertly install your new roof.

By hiring a professional roofing service for your maintenance needs, you can rest assured that your roof will receive the care it needs to remain in excellent condition. Don't overlook the importance of regular roof maintenance, as it can save you time, money, and stress in the long run.

